Summury.
1. Kernels beginning at 3.13.0-41 are buggy kernels
2. 3.13.0-40 works fine.
3. with upstream kernel 3.19 the bug is not reproducible.
wifi works fine with 3.13.0-40-generic kernel after this kernel beginnig at
3.13.0-41-generic wifi works unstable, time to time internet connection is l
